Output c51eb137a44bc689e309acc4bcf0d03c91f3ce250cf0c740340fa43c77828159:1

value
8275717
script pubkey
OP_0 OP_PUSHBYTES_20 e57f26e054c77183969b338a727dd2ca20a75b2a
address
bc1qu4ljdcz5cacc895mxw98ylwjegs2wke2xvpurq
transaction
c51eb137a44bc689e309acc4bcf0d03c91f3ce250cf0c740340fa43c77828159
spent
true